S Korea Plans to ‘Significantly Boost’ Semiconductor Cooperation with Netherlands, US, Japan
President of South Korea Yoon Suk Yeol makes some remarks to the media on the day of his meeting with Britain’s Prime Minister Rishi Sunak inside 10 Downing Street, during his state visit, in London, Britain November 22, 2023.
12:32 JST, December 10, 2023
South Korea’s President Yoon Suk Yeol told AFP that Seoul plans to ramp up semiconductor cooperation with Western countries, as the key industry is buffeted by geopolitical turbulence from US-China competition.
South Korea plans “to significantly boost semiconductor cooperation with such major countries as the Netherlands, the United States and Japan going forward”, Yoon told AFP in an exclusive written interview ahead of his state visit to the Netherlands Monday.
